    Sammanfattning : Type 2 diabetes (T2D) is a polygenic disease caused by an interaction between genetic and environmental factors such as low physical activity, smoking, and obesity. The disease is associated with devastating chronic microvascular (nephropathy, retinopathy, and neuropathy) and macrovascular (coronary heart disease and stroke) complications. LÄS MER

    Sammanfattning : Type 1 diabetes (T1D) is strongly associated with autoantibodies against insulin (IAA), glutamic acid decarboxylase 65 (GADA), insulinoma-associated protein 2 (IA-2A) and the most recently identified zinc T8 transporter (ZnT8A). Together or alone, they are important both to predict T1D and to classify diabetes at the time of clinical onset. LÄS MER
